What is a robotics lab manager?

Robotics Lab Managers are professionals responsible for overseeing the daily operations of robotics laboratories. They manage lab staff, maintain equipment, ensure safety protocols are followed, and support research and development activities. Their role often includes budgeting, scheduling, inventory management, and sometimes hands-on work with robotics systems and software. Robotics Lab Managers also facilitate collaboration between researchers, students, and external partners to drive innovation and achieve project goals.

What are some common challenges a robotics lab manager faces and how can they be addressed?

Robotics Lab Managers often encounter challenges such as coordinating diverse research projects, maintaining and upgrading complex equipment, and ensuring safety compliance in a dynamic environment. Balancing administrative duties with hands-on technical support can be demanding, especially when juggling multiple deadlines and project priorities. Proactive communication with team members, regular maintenance checklists, and clear documentation practices can help address these challenges and keep the lab running smoothly.
